This general performance motor offers a reliable solution with its robust features tailored to meet diverse operational requirements.</p><p>Operating at a rated voltage of 400 V and a current of 4 A, this motor is designed to handle demanding tasks efficiently. It operates on a standard frequency of 50 Hz, making it compatible with many electrical systems found in Australia. The power output stands at 1.5 kW, providing ample energy for various applications while maintaining an impressive efficiency of 82.5%. </p><p>The motor&#39;s design includes an IP55 degree of protection, ensuring effective resistance against dust ingress and water jets from any direction—ideal for environments where durability is essential. Its cast iron construction further enhances its resilience, offering long-lasting performance even under challenging conditions.</p><p>With dimensions measuring 200 mm in width, 240 mm in height, and a depth of 411 mm, this motor fits seamlessly into most setups without requiring significant space adjustments. The mounting options include both foot and large flange types, allowing flexibility during installation to suit specific spatial constraints.</p><p>In terms of environmental adaptability, the motor can operate efficiently at ambient temperatures up to 40&#176;C. Weighing in at 37 kg, it strikes a balance between sturdiness and manageability during installation or maintenance procedures.</p><p>Performance-wise, the motor boasts a torque rating of 15.11 N-m and operates at a speed rating of 953 RPM—suitable for applications that demand consistent rotational force and speed stability. Additionally, it supports rotation in both directions which adds versatility across different use cases.</p><p>Sound levels are kept minimal with an output of just 48 dBA; this ensures quieter operation—a valuable feature when noise pollution needs to be minimized within industrial settings.</p><p>The frame size adheres to IEC standards (IEC Frame Size:100), facilitating compatibility with existing equipment setups that follow international norms. Its power factor is rated at 0.66 which aligns with expectations for motors within this class range.</p><p>Lastly, the insulation class ICLF provides added assurance regarding thermal endurance—protecting internal components from overheating risks during extended operation periods.</p><p>This Munsell Blue colored general performance motor combines practical design elements with functional efficiency suitable for varied industrial contexts where reliability cannot be compromised.</p>
